CHAMPION INTERVIEW # 18 - Ziasudra!!
Original poster: snarrymod
Your Name: ziasudra_fic
Your Team: Team Wartime
1. What made you decide to join the 2007 Snarry Games?
I was part of the Snarry O... er... Games last year and had fun writing my story. The team interaction aspect of the Games is unique and is something I enjoyed very much. So I decided to sign up again.
2. Which Harry Potter character is your favourite to write? To read? (any POV)
Snape for both. I love how he's the mean teacher, the evil Death Eater, the two-face, the spy, the prodigal, the immature grudge-holding Slytherin, the anti-hero... and so much more, all in one. This allows fandom to have virtually unlimited territory to explore Snape, and I love doing that both as a writer and a reader.
3.What brought Snarry to your attention? Was it a specific event/fic/picture?
The Harry Potter books themselves. There's such a chemistry between those two that I found myself wanting more of it after reading the books. I didn't start out looking for Snarry fics per se, but when I stumbled across some, I was immediately drawn into the ship.
4. What is your stance on "Quidditch-toned thighs"?
I thought it was original the first time I read it, a bit overused after the tenth or so times, and now that I've seen it much more than ten times, I think I just skim through the phrase and quickly move onto the next sentence with Snape's obsidian orbs.
5. Your own fanfiction (any fandom, any pairing): What do you think is your most underappreciated work? What do you think is your best work? Would you link them here for us?
I'd say my most underappreciated work is The Christ, a postwar gen Snape/McGonagall ficlet. It's not that it gets bad responses -- it drew more feedback than I expected when I posted it over at The Pit of Voles -- but there is enough variety of replies over at ff.net that I realized a good percentage of readers didn't fully grasp the depth and complexity of Snape's motives I had wanted to get across. Granted, it's not an easy story to understand, but I did feel a bit disappointed at not being able to share with readers the full extent of the original vision I had with this story.
My best work is probably No Sex, No Galleons. It was one of those stories that I "saw" in my head and simply wrote down what was already there. I fell in love with the fic at the first word and I think it showed.
6. In your opinion, will Severus Snape turn out to be 'Dumbledore's Man' in Book 7, Harry Potter and the Deathly Hallows?
Yes, and never a moment's doubt. *dons I Trust Snape button*
7. What do you think of podcasting, the newest fad in fandom? Would you like to hear one of your own stories, or one of your favourites voiced via .mp3?
I like podcasts, and I love being able to hear the voices of people I've friended but have yet to meet. It's a great way to remove another barrier that online interactions pose. I honestly never thought about having one of my stories read aloud. It'd probably be interesting to hear how the reader reads it (pauses, emphases, etc.) as compared to how I hear everything in my head.
8. What pairing have you never written that you would love to try one day? (Any fandom)
I still haven't written any Snape/Lupin, even though I've read quite a few stories of this pairing and liked them. I'm definitely interested in giving it a try someday.
9. What's your favourite kink to read?
I have a more-than-normal interest in rentboy fics, which is why I wrote one, lol. Forced bonding Snarries are always fascinating to read, since I can't picture a situation more doomed for failure than putting those two together. So when they work out, I always turn into a pile of goo in the end *g*
10. How do you feel about participating in this year's Snarry Games?
Excited! What better than to be part of something with so much Snarry love?
